Title of Presentation: iTools for Early Childhood

Description: Early Childhood Chinese Language teaching is quite a challenging task in the 21st Century. As kids have been exposed to a much more digitized world compared to our years in the past decades, it is more and more difficult to arouse their intrinsic interest in learning by just using eye-catching flashcards and interesting props when teaching. While the world is fully filled by the "i-" tools, it is unavoidably teachers as facilitators should modify their ways of teaching in the "i-" or "tech-" direction, and to be as updated as their "i-" learners.

As frontline teachers who are keen on stimulating students' extrinsic interest and enhancing their motivation in learning Chinese as a second language, we would like to share our experience in teaching by using teacher tools to develop online digital learning objects. We hope that the young learners would be able to consolidate their learning both inside and outside classroom, provided with sufficient supportive self-learning resources related to what they are learning.

Our target participants in this workshop are beginners to using technology in early childhood teaching or anyone who would like to explore the possible ways of tech-teaching to pre-school children.

The contents of this workshop include:
  • Blogging
  • Sharing movie clips
  • Interactive White Board teaching
  • Creating on-line flashcards
